Last month Oregon Health Authority announced the 2020 CCO Incentive Measures, and Oregon Pediatric Society is highlighting the measures aimed at child health providers.

2020 Measures:

  1. Physical, mental, and dental health assessments within 60 days for children in DHS custody (foster care)
  2. Childhood immunization status
  3. Depression screening & follow-up plan
  4. Drug & alcohol screening (EHR-based SBIRT)
  5. Well-child visits for 3-6-year-olds (kindergarten readiness) *NEW*
  6. Preventative dental visits, ages 1-5 (kindergarten readiness) *NEW*
  7. Immunizations for adolescents, combo 2 *NEW*
  8. Initiation and engagement in drug and alcohol treatment *NEW*

Retired Measures:

  1. Child weight assessment and counseling
  2. PCPCH
  3. Effective contraceptive use
  4. Developmental screening in the first 36 months of life
  5. Dental sealants on permanent molars for children
  6. Adolescent well-care visits

Future Changes:

Alignment of health assessments for children in DHS custody measure with DHS child welfare policy/AAP guidelines (requiring physical and dental assessments within 30 days and mental health assessments for children 3+ within 60 days) will wait until a future year. OHA, DHS and CCOs will work to improve reporting during 2020 so that this change can be made in the future.
